1. 实体管理器工厂 一个实体管理器工厂(EntityManagerFactory)、由实体管理器工厂创建的多个实体管理器(EntityManager)、持久化单元的配置信 … dev.sei.pku.edu.cn|基于45个网页 2. 实例 JPA批注参考(九)_inJava_百度空间 ... value 属性值。EntityManagerFactory实例。 name 名称。 ... ...
接下来,我们可以使用以下代码来创建EntityManagerFactory的实例: importjavax.persistence.EntityManagerFactory;importjavax.persistence.Persistence;publicclassMain{publicstaticvoidmain(String[]args){EntityManagerFactoryentityManagerFactory=Persistence.createEntityManagerFactory("myPersistenceUnit");// 使用entityManagerFactory进行...
EntityManagerFactory factory= Persistence.createEntityManagerFactory(name); ☞ EntityManagerFactory ...的创建极其浪费资源,所以在使用 JPA 编程时,我们可以对 EntityManagerFactory 的创建进行优化,只需要做到一个工程只存在一个EntityManagerFactory 即可。...☞ EntityManager 在 JPA 规范中,EntityManag...
创建bean "entityManagerFactory“时出错 创建bean "entityManagerFactory"时出错是指在应用程序中配置和初始化JPA(Java Persistence API)的EntityManagerFactory时发生了错误。 概念: EntityManagerFactory是JPA的核心接口之一,它负责创建和管理EntityManager实例,用于与数据库进行交互。它是一个线程安全的对象,通常在应用程序启动...
//1. 创建 EntitymanagerFactoryString persistenceUnitName = "jpa-1";Map<String, Object> properites = new HashMap<String, Object>();properites.put("hibernate.show_sql", false);EntityManagerFactory entityManagerFactory =// Persistence.createEntityManagerFactory(persistenceUnitName);Persistence.createEntityMan...
其中,createEntityManagerFactory(String persistenceUnitName, Map properties)方法中properties的参数将覆盖persistence.xml文件配置的参数。 EntityManagerFactory API packagejavax.persistence; importjava.util.Map; importjavax.persistence.metamodel.Metamodel;
在JPA中,我们查找EntityManagerFactory,EntityManager,可以发现它们都位于javax.persistence包中。Hibernate使用它自己的类来表示持久性上下文:SessionFactory,Session。由于JPA所在包(hibernate-jpa-2.1-api中的javax.persistence包)定义的基本都是接口,所以他们的实现可以是不同的(也就说所也可以是基于Hibernate来进行实现的)...
SPRING 仅仅做的是是把EntityManagerFactory通过依赖注入到应用的object中。如果要管理事务,则使用JtaTransactionManager。 3.LocalContainerEntityManagerFactoryBean 这个选项中,spring扮演了容器的角色。完全掌管JPA。 LocalContainerEntityManagerFactoryBean会根据persistence.xml创造一个PersistenceUnitInfo实现。
spring jpa 多个entityManagerFactory 一对多Employee 和 Department 两个实体类,部门与员工存在一对多的关系部门表@Entity@Table(name = "t_department")public class Department { @Id @GeneratedValue(strategy = GenerationType.IDENTITY) @Column(name = "depar 外键 实体类 Test spring data jpa 如何切换数据源 ...
目录新建springboot项目entityManagerFactory报错解决办法spring生成EntityManagerFactory三种方式1.LocalEntityManagerFactoryBean2.从JNDI获取EntityManagerFactory3.LocalContainerEntityManagerFactoryBean 新建springboot项目entityManagerFactory报错 解决办法 1.查看注解引入是否正确,实体类和jpa的。